Definition

An appaloosa is a type of horse recognized for its spotted coat and unique coloring patterns.

Usage & Nuances

Appaloosa is mainly used to refer to the horse breed with spotted coats, often found in the US. The name is always capitalized as a breed, but sometimes seen lowercase in informal mention. Not used for other spotted animals.
